Arizona Republican-turned-independent hopes to oust conservative stalwart

Published

on


An East Valley legal professional who formally left the GOP final 12 months after many years of estrangement is hoping he is discovered the important thing to unseating Republican Congressman Andy Biggs: difficult him as an unbiased.

Driving the information: Clint Smith describes himself as a lifelong conservative who had been drifting away from the GOP for the reason that Nineties.

  • Smith, a Mesa resident who owns a regulation follow in Scottsdale, stated the Jan. 6 assault on the Capitol final 12 months was the ultimate straw that led him to register as an unbiased.

Context: Biggs and Smith are operating within the East Valley-based fifth Congressional District, the place Republicans outnumber Democrats almost 2-to-1.

  • Nonetheless, Smith is hoping to win the votes of sufficient independents and Democrats, together with some disgruntled Republicans, to defeat Biggs.

Sure, however: Smith must contend for these votes with an precise Democratic candidate — Javier Garcia Ramos, who serves as senior counsel for the Gila River Indian Neighborhood.

Particulars: Smith has some historically conservative positions, akin to assist for regulation enforcement, free-market economics and opposition to authorities laws.

The intrigue: He additionally has quite a lot of positions which are extra intently recognized with Democrats.

  • He tells Axios that he desires each a safe border and reforms that may grant a path to authorized residency for immigrants who’ve lived within the U.S. for many of their lives.
  • Smith additionally helps some gun-control proposals akin to purple flag legal guidelines, elevating the minimal age to buy some firearms and obligatory background checks.
  • On abortion, he says “authorities ought to keep the heck out of a girl’s relationship along with her physician.”

Between the traces: Smith says he was recruited into the race by former state Sen. Jerry Lewis, who ousted then-Senate President Russell Pearce in a historic recall election in 2011.

What he is saying: Smith stated Biggs bears duty for “the entire movement that acquired us” to the Jan. 6 assault: “The entire plan to steal the election, the revolt, the concept of pretend electors, refusing to acknowledge Capitol Police.”

  • “However past that, now we have a man who principally says ‘no’ to simply about all the things, and together with issues just like the system for needy households, [and] now desires to defund the FBI and the DOJ.”

The opposite facet: Biggs tells Axios that his views are extra in step with the district and with the nation as an entire than Smith’s and that Smith would acquiesce to President Biden’s agenda if he had been elected.

  • He describes Smith as weak on the Second Modification and on border safety.

  • “The underside line is he left the Republican Occasion a protracted, very long time in the past,” Biggs says of Smith.

Price noting: Biggs denied allegations that he was concerned with the rally that preceded the Jan. 6 assault.

  • “The fact is no person condones what occurred on Jan. 6, and that was not good. I stated that day that was not good for the conservative motion,” he tells Axios.
  • He says he voted towards certification of Arizona’s Biden electors as a result of a choose’s ruling, which was later reversed, that allowed 1000’s of individuals to register to vote right here after the statutory deadline.

1 different factor: Whereas Smith and supporters view Garcia Ramos as a spoiler, the Democratic nominee defended his marketing campaign, noting that that is his second run for the seat and stating that he launched his 2022 marketing campaign earlier than Smith did.

  • Garcia Ramos’ battle chest consists of $4,200 he put into the race. He says he refuses to just accept marketing campaign contributions as a result of, “I need to uplift people who do not have a voice of their authorities. I need to give the workplace again to the individuals.”
  • He says he would by no means abandon his Democratic ideas by dropping out of the race to assist Smith.
